HIGH SCHOOL CHOICE
Beginning in November, the 8th graders will begin the exciting, yet often difficult task, of exploring the individual high school options for next year. We have field trips for the students to visit Warwick on November 1st and Chester on November 3rd. During these visits students will be able to visit classrooms, speak with students and faculty, explore facilities, and see first hand the culture and individuality of each school. Furthermore, there will be a parent informational meeting on the evening of November 1st for Warwick and in Chester on November 6th. Finally, you will see a letter from Matthew Friedler, our school Guidance Counselor, encouraging you to reach-out to him if you have any questions or concerns. Attached to that letter will be the form for you and your child to complete in order to note your high School decision.
